> and I have encountered an unfamiliar way to structure the build
> system, which uses make at least as the entry point.
> I am plagued with parallel make build issues.
>
> The way I perceive it, while an explicit dependency exists between two
> targets (libzfs.so and zpool.so or zfs.so), the dependency is always
> pruned,
> and thus the parallel build often causes an error, where zfs.so build
> is attempted before libzfs.so is available, or similarily sometimes
> zpool.so build is attempted before libzfs.so is available.
>
> You can see those dependencies in files:
>
>     bsd/cddl/contrib/opensolaris/cmd/zpool/build.mk
>     bsd/cddl/contrib/opensolaris/cmd/zfs/build.mk
>
> which are imported from top level
>
>     build.mk
>
> From the github you can get the build system relevant pieces,
>
> there is Makefile and build.mk which are the main things,
> but then there are python scripts used for both building and runtime
> in scripts/.
>
> As part of the build triggered by make -j8 in the top source directory,
> python scripts in scripts/ are executed as part of a recipe, and they
> also execute "make" on their own using the python runtime primitives
> to create subprocesses, while the main parallel make is ongoing.
